French courts have seized three Nigerian presidential jets in a dispute with Chinese firm Zhongshan, which was awarded $74.5m in compensation by an independent tribunal over a contract revoked by Ogun State in 2016. Ogun State has not yet honoured the award, leading to the seizure of the jets. Nigeria's government claims it is not under any contractual obligation with Zhongshan, and the dispute is between the firm and the Ogun State government. The Nigerian government is working with the Ogun State government to resolve the issue and discharge the court order in Paris.
